Expert opinion
Early testing in Stockholm showed Balance 3 GPS performance closely matched the Garmin Forerunner 970 across urban canyons, tree cover, and underpasses. Heart rate tracking rated Fair against reference devices.
The Balance 3 is offered in stainless steel and titanium variants, both with a 1.5 inch sapphire AMOLED display and HybridCharge energy intelligence. It carries the same dual-band GPS, 180-plus sports modes, and HYROX support as the Balance Ultra, in a slightly slimmer four-button case. What’s new versus the Balance 2
Hardware
- Titanium variant added alongside stainless steel
- Peak brightness raised to 3,000 nits, from 2,000 nits
- Four buttons, replacing the Balance 2’s two-button and crown layout
- Diving certification to 45 metres, freediving and recreational scuba
Software
- Zepp OS 6
- HybridCharge energy intelligence, replacing BioCharge
- LifeLoad, Weekly Focus and Training Balance
- HYROX Race and Simulation modes
- Golf mode with course maps
